The various career options with a distance MCA degree are that of a:
• Software Programmer: The programmer will be in-charge of the component and object level coding
of the software, as per the specifications and requirements prescribed by the software developer.
The software programmer will always report to a lead (programmer) in the team.
• Software Engineer: A software engineer is the interface between the programmer and the business
manager. Apart from technical expertise, functional (domain) knowledge is also imperative for a
software engineer, along with a strong foundation in the latest technologies.
2. • Software Developer: The job role covers researching, designing, developing, and testing the
software, which will be a compiled set of programs. The developer will be in charge of overviewing
the application rather than getting into coding.
• Systems Analyst: The role of a systems analyst involves
1) Research of problem areas
2) Planning out a design for different solutions
3) Recommending software and systems towards solutions
4) Interface between client requirements and technology-personnel.
A systems analyst is also in charge of contributing to users/technical manuals apart from deploying
the final product/service/package to the client.
• Software Application Architect: A software application architect will take care of handling the
framework of any software being developed. The technology, the standard tools and the common
interface to be used throughout for best compatibility on all platforms will be decided by the
software application architect.
• Software Consultant: A software consultant may be self-employed or work with a consulting
company, who will assess the organizational/business requirements and give new technology
solutions or customize the existing ones. A software consultant needs to have wide domain expertise
and knowledge about the up-trend technologies in the IT world.
